Overview

Piao Xu is affiliated with Hunan University in China and has contributed extensively to the fields of Energy and Materials Science. Their research spans multiple subfields, notably Renewable Energy, Sustainability and the Environment, Materials Chemistry, Water Science and Technology, Electrical and Electronic Engineering, and Molecular Biology.

The scientist's main topics of work focus on Advanced Photocatalysis Techniques, Advanced oxidation water treatment, Metal-Organic Frameworks: Synthesis and Applications, Covalent Organic Framework Applications, Gas Sensing Nanomaterials and Sensors, Advanced Nanomaterials in Catalysis, and Advanced biosensing and bioanalysis techniques.

Piao Xu has coauthored numerous papers with frequent collaborators including Ziwei Wang, Hong Qin, Han Wang, Yangzhuo He, and Guangming Zeng.
